文件名称:WIFI聊天:WIFI环境通信APP,无服务器
文件大小:570KB
文件格式:ZIP
更新时间:2024-03-22 15:18:56
Java
WIFI聊天 基本功能 1.上线,下线 2.在线列表 3.消息发送 网络通信 核心通信代码借鉴了 UDP服务端口12425(用于监听单播或广播消息,服务端类是DatagramSocket) UDP服务端口12426(用于侦听监听消息,服务端类是MulticastSocket) TCP服务端口12425 数据包 数据包内容以:例(协议版本:包序号:发送者用户名:命令字:消息正文) 数据库表设计 消息表 初步 数据类型 注释 ID 比金特 消息类型 类型 tinyint 消息类型(1:文本2:位置3:附件通知) msg_time 约会时间 消息发送时间或接收时间 内容 文本 消息内容 用户关系表 桌子 是 凉爽的 用户名 当前登录用户的用户名 msg_id 比金特 消息id dir_type 消息方向(1:当前用户发送的消息2:当前用户收到的消息) 其他用户名 varchar